Brando Peričić bio
Personal background
Brando "The Balkan Bear" Peričić is a heavyweight competing in the UFC, born on August 3, 1994, in Adelaide, South Australia, to a family of Croatian heritage. He made his name first as a dominant kickboxer, collecting titles on the regional circuit before fully committing to mixed martial arts. In 2022 he relocated across the Tasman to Auckland's renowned City Kickboxing gym, joining as a sparring partner for the likes of Israel Adesanya and Carlos Ulberg and becoming the celebrated camp's first UFC heavyweight. An enormous 6'5" frame with a 79" reach gives the powerful striker every physical tool the division rewards.
Path to the UFC
Peričić debuted as a professional in 2019 with a first-round TKO of Ricky Biechun, then saw his career stall before a busy 2024 relaunch. He submitted the experienced Kelvin Fitial by rear-naked choke, absorbed the lone blemish of his record — a second-round submission loss to Randall Rayment — and then rattled off first-round TKO finishes of Tumanako Phillips and Orion Kenny to rebuild momentum. That late surge of stoppages, paired with his City Kickboxing pedigree, put him on the UFC's radar as a finisher with genuine heavyweight power.
UFC arrival
Peričić wasted no time announcing himself on the big stage. In his September 2025 debut he knocked out Elisha Ellison with punches in the first round, then followed up in March 2026 with another first-round TKO, this time stopping Louie Sutherland. Two emphatic finishes to open a UFC career is exactly the kind of start that fast-tracks a heavyweight, and it set up his most significant test to date.
Statement win
In May 2026 Peričić faced the dangerous Shamil Gaziev, a 14-2 heavyweight, and delivered his biggest scalp yet, scoring a second-round knockout by punches. The result pushed his record to 7-1 and confirmed that his power carries against established competition, not just regional opposition — a meaningful step up that hinted at a contender's ceiling.
Fighting style
Peričić is a knockout artist built around heavy hands and the leverage of a 6'5" frame. Every one of his seven wins has come by stoppage — six by knockout or TKO and one by submission — for a 100% finish rate, and his City Kickboxing refinement shows in the way he sets up his power rather than simply swinging for it. His grappling has improved enough to add a rear-naked choke to the highlight reel, but the honest caveat is on the mat: his only defeat came by submission, the area opponents will most want to drag the towering striker into. Keep the fight standing, and he is among the most threatening finishers in the division.
Career highlights
- Perfect finish rate — all seven career wins have ended inside the distance, six by knockout or TKO, reflecting elite heavyweight power.
- Statement win over Gaziev — knocked out 14-2 heavyweight Shamil Gaziev in the second round to validate his power against ranked-caliber opposition.
- City Kickboxing's first UFC heavyweight — the Croatian-Australian striker opened his UFC run with back-to-back first-round finishes of Elisha Ellison and Louie Sutherland.
